然而,正如任何复杂软件都可能遇到的问题一样,VMware用户偶尔也会遭遇一些令人困扰的故障,其中“VMware突然不能全屏”便是较为常见的一种
这一问题不仅影响了用户体验,还可能对工作效率造成显著影响
本文将深入探讨这一现象的成因、可能的影响以及一系列高效解决方案,旨在帮助用户迅速恢复全屏操作,确保虚拟化环境的顺畅运行
一、VMware全屏功能的重要性 在探讨问题之前,首先需明确全屏功能对于VMware用户的重要性
全屏模式允许虚拟机(VM)占用宿主机的整个显示屏幕,去除边框和工具栏,提供沉浸式的工作或娱乐体验
对于开发者而言,全屏模式能够最大化代码编辑器和调试工具的可见区域;对于设计师,它则意味着更广阔的画布空间;而对于普通用户,全屏观看视频或运行图形密集型应用时,能显著提升视觉享受
因此,当VMware突然无法全屏时,用户的操作效率和体验都会大打折扣
二、问题成因分析 2.1 软件更新不兼容 VMware及其宿主操作系统(如Windows、Linux)的定期更新可能引入不兼容性问题
新版本的操作系统或VMware软件可能改变了全屏处理的逻辑,导致旧有的全屏机制失效
2.2 虚拟机配置错误 虚拟机的显示设置或硬件加速配置不当也可能导致全屏功能异常
例如,错误的分辨率设置、未启用的硬件加速或错误的显示驱动安装都可能是潜在原因
2.3 宿主系统问题 宿主操作系统的显示设置、图形驱动程序或第三方软件的干扰同样可能影响VMware的全屏功能
系统更新后,某些服务或驱动可能未能正确配置,从而影响虚拟机显示
2.4 硬件兼容性 随着硬件技术的快速发展,新硬件可能与旧版VMware软件不完全兼容
特别是在显卡方面,新型号的显卡可能需要特定的驱动支持才能实现全屏显示
三、问题影响评估 VMware无法全屏的影响是多方面的: - 工作效率下降:对于需要频繁操作虚拟机的用户,尤其是开发人员和设计师,全屏功能的缺失意味着他们需要频繁调整窗口大小,降低了工作效率
- 用户体验受损:全屏观看视频或进行游戏时,窗口边框和工具栏的存在极大地影响了沉浸感和视觉享受
- 学习成本增加:用户需要花费额外的时间去研究和解决全屏问题,这不仅增加了学习成本,还可能引发对VMware可靠性的质疑
- 团队协作障碍:在多用户协作环境中,全屏功能的缺失可能影响共享屏幕时的演示效果和沟通效率
四、高效解决方案 针对VMware突然不能全屏的问题,以下提供一系列经过验证的高效解决方案: 4.1 检查并更新VMware及宿主系统 - 确保VMware软件最新:访问VMware官网,检查是否有可用的更新版本,并安装最新补丁
- 更新宿主操作系统:保持操作系统处于最新状态,确保所有关键组件和驱动都是最新的
4.2 调整虚拟机显示设置 - 检查分辨率设置:在虚拟机设置中,确保分辨率设置为宿主屏幕支持的最佳分辨率
- 启用硬件加速:如果硬件加速被禁用,尝试在虚拟机设置中启用它,以提升图形性能
- 重新安装VMware Tools:VMware Tools是连接虚拟机和宿主机的桥梁,重新安装或更新VMware Tools有时可以解决显示问题
4.3 检查宿主系统显示配置 - 调整显示缩放设置:在某些情况下,宿主系统的显示缩放设置可能会影响虚拟机的全屏显示
尝试将缩放比例设置为100%,然后重新启动VMware
- 更新图形驱动:确保宿主系统的图形驱动程序是最新的,特别是当使用较新的显卡时
- 禁用第三方软件:某些第三方软件(如屏幕录制工具、远程桌面软件)可能与VMware全屏功能冲突
尝试暂时禁用这些软件,查看问题是否解决
4.4 硬件兼容性检查 - 查阅兼容性指南:访问VMware官网,查阅最新的硬件兼容性指南,确保您的硬件配置符合VMware的要求
- 更换显示输出端口:如果使用的是外接显示器,尝试更换HDMI、DisplayPort等不同类型的连接端口
4.5 重置虚拟机配置 - 备份虚拟机:在执行任何重置操作前,务必备份虚拟机的重要数据
- 重置虚拟机设置:在VMware Workstation或Fusion中,可以通过重置虚拟机配置文件(如.vmx文件)来恢复默认设置,注意这可能会丢失一些自定义配置
五、预防措施 为了避免未来再次遇到类似问题,建议采取以下预防措施: 定期备份:定期备份虚拟机文件,以防数据丢失
- 监控更新:密切关注VMware和宿主系统的更新动态,及时安装重要补丁
- 硬件兼容性测试:在引入新硬件前,查阅VMware的兼容性指南,确保硬件兼容
- 使用官方支持渠道:遇到问题时,优先使用VMware的官方论坛、知识库或技术支持服务寻求帮助
结语 VMware突然不能全屏是一个看似简单实则复杂的问题,其背后可能隐藏着多种成因
通过本文提供的分析和解决方案,希望能帮助用户快速定位问题并采取有效措施加以解决
重要的是,保持系统和软件的最新状态、合理配置虚拟机以及采取必要的预防措施,将大大降低此类问题的发生概率,确保虚拟化环境的稳定和高效运行
在虚拟化技术日益普及的今天,掌握这些技巧对于提升个人和团队的工作效率至关重要